Hi Nigel et al,

I recently noticed the load on our Koha server was getting ridiculously
high and investigation showed that most of it was bot requests for
opan-search.pl (averaging about one a second!) I have managed to stop the
ones that were hurting us with robots.txt  and I am fairly confident that
amazobot does respect this. We haven't had any trouble from Facebook (so
far)

> > Is anyone else getting problems with the facebook web crawler hammering
> > their OPAC search function?
> >
> > This has been happening on and off for a couple of months but set in
> > with a vengeance a couple of days ago. The crawler is hitting us with
> > many OPAC search queries, beyond the capacity of our system to respond.
> >
> > robots.txt is being ignored
> >
> > I started by blocking facebook's entire IPv6 range as the queries were
> > all coming in over IPv6. They responded by switching to IPv4 and because
> > they have a number of blocks it wasn't practical to block each and every
> > one of them.
> >
> > I've temporarily switched off OPAC entirely and the system has returned
> > to normal and I can at least perform intranet functions but this is
> > obviously non-ideal.
> >
> > Does anyone have any thoughts on this?
> >
> > I'm running 22.05.13.000 on Ubuntu.
